Carol D. Miller95, of Indianapolis, passed away on March 19, 2017. She was born on December 30, 1921 in Southport, Indiana to Orange Davis and Florence Diggs Davis.She graduated from Southport HS in 1940, attended Indiana University and was a lifelong member of Southport Presbyterian Church. She volunteered at St. Francis Hospital for many years as a Pink Lady, enjoyed golf, and was an avid bridge player. Carol was a stewardess for TWA near the end of WWII and flew on TWA's epic first Trans-Atlantic flight from NYC to Paris with layovers in Newfoundland, Iceland, and Ireland before finally reaching Paris. She married Dick Miller shortly after the war and was a homemaker and mother.
